Output d9077c72c5b51a66ffc6400e90f365655434c6eb62dd1c4cd2443194e6eb898e:0

value
316600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b0253c5363a571e5a059f91cf96cabc77a5a022 OP_EQUAL
address
38XdPdUTdRq26ANVBBSaduGvgHbyV11hXk
transaction
d9077c72c5b51a66ffc6400e90f365655434c6eb62dd1c4cd2443194e6eb898e
confirmations
166837
spent
true